'Problem Child in House' broadcaster Kim Sin-young honestly opened up about why she experienced yo-yo weight gain and how her attitude toward life has changed.

On the 30th episode of KBS2's Problem Child in House, Kim Sin-young directly explained why her weight increased again after a harsh diet in the past.

Kim Sin-young drew great attention when she lost a dramatic 44 kilograms in one year, going from 88kg to 44kg. After that, she maintained her weight for about 13 years and was cited as a representative case of a "maintenance eater."

But she said, "Now that I've gained weight again, my mind has actually become more at ease." The person mentioned as the turning point for that change was her mentor, the late Jeon Yu-seong. Kim Sin-young recalled, "I kept watch over the teacher's final moments and went to the crematorium, and seeing him left as a handful of ashes felt so meaningless," and added, "It was shocking that someone who had been a truly great elder to me had become so small."

She continued, "On the way back, the past 14 years came to mind. The times I said, 'I can't eat at this time' and endured again and again," and said, "I wondered whether that was truly the right way to live." In particular, one remark left by Jeon Yu-seong while he was ill changed her life.

Kim Sin-young said, "The teacher said, 'I really want to eat jjambbong but I can't eat it now.' Then he told me, 'You should eat whatever you want when you want to.'" She said this remark prompted her to change her standards for life. She added, "He always said, 'You must be happy; don't let anyone chase you. The end is the same anyway,'" and said, "I took that to heart."

Kim Sin-young shared her values, saying, "Now I think both being fat and being thin are all me. If I love myself as I am, that's a happy ending." Breaking away from extreme self-control, Kim Sin-young shifted toward a "life of accepting myself." It was a confession that reflected not just a simple yo-yo but a change in how she views life.
